WebThe payback period is the time required to recover the cost of total investment meant into a business. The payback period is a basic concept which is used for taking decisions …

The best payback period is the shortest one possible. Getting repaid or recovering the initial cost of a project or investment should be achieved as quickly as it allows. Payback time is defined as the number of years required to recover during the life time the energy, the cost, and associated generation of pollution and CO2 that went into making the system or the product, in the first place.
